The Idea: Biological Age vs. Chronological Age

Your chronological age—the number of birthdays you've had—doesn’t fully represent your health or longevity potential. Biological age measures your body's internal aging process through cellular, genetic, and metabolic markers, offering a far clearer picture of your true health status.

Think of biological age as your internal "speedometer" of aging. If it's higher than your calendar age, your body is aging faster—leaving you vulnerable to disease and decline. Conversely, if your biological age is lower, you're biologically younger, healthier, and likely to live longer.

📚 Scientific Insights:

  • A 2018 study published in Molecular Cell demonstrated that biological age (measured by DNA methylation clocks) was a stronger predictor of lifespan and disease risk than chronological age alone.

  • A groundbreaking 2023 study published in the journal Aging found that targeted lifestyle interventions—including dietary improvements, regular exercise, quality sleep, and stress management—resulted in a statistically significant reduction in biological age. Remarkably, participants lowered their biological age by an average of 4.6 years in just eight weeks

The Action: How to Measure & Reverse Your Biological Age

Ready to take control of your aging process? Here's exactly how to do it:

1. Measure Your Biological Age (Actionable Tests):

  • Epigenetic (DNA methylation) tests: TruDiagnostic, Elysium’s Index, GlycanAge

  • Blood-based biomarker panels: InsideTracker or your doctor’s metabolic panel

  • These tests provide accurate biological age estimates, highlighting strengths and key areas for improvement.

2. Target Lifestyle Improvements (Proven Effective):

  • Diet: Prioritize whole foods, healthy fats, lean proteins, and colorful vegetables. Limit processed foods, refined carbs, and sugars.

  • Exercise: Engage in regular cardio (150 min/week) plus strength training (2–3x weekly) to significantly slow biological aging.

  • Sleep Quality: Prioritize 7–9 hours of quality sleep per night; sleep is a powerful anti-aging medicine.

  • Stress Management: Incorporate stress-reducing practices (meditation, yoga, breathing techniques) regularly.
